Conclusion and prospect Over decades, AgNPs have been studied rapidly and extensively due to the unique physical, chemical, optical, electronic and catalytic properties. These properties are closely related to characteristics of AgNPs, especially the size and shape. AgNPs with different characteristics can be produced by physical, chemical and biological routes. External energy sources such as light, heat, electricity, sound and microwave can be used in the synthesis process. Various factors should be considered in the synthesis of AgNPs with expected size and shape. Besides the types of precursor salts, additives such as reducing agents,cappingagentsandstabilizers,aswellasthe importance of reaction parameters, including reaction temperature, time, pH and extra energy sources should be recognized in the production process. Among these methods, biological synthesis using bacteria, fungi and plant extract proves a simple, environmentally friendly, cost-effective and reliable approach. Compared with physical and chemical methods, biological method does not require high temperature or toxic/hazardous additives, but the potential pathogens need to be carefully considered. We review the synthesis methods of AgNPs and compare the advantages and disadvantages to help understand how to obtain nanoparticles with controlled size and shape. AgNPs have broad prospects in medical applications. Among them, antimicrobial and anticancer properties have received more attention. A variety of factors influence the antimicrobial and anticancer effects of AgNPs, including size, concentration/dose, exposure time, stabilizer and surface charges. The proposed mechanisms for antimicrobial activity of AgNPs involve destroying the structure of cell wall, inducing ROS production and DNA damage. Anticancer mechanisms of AgNPs are more complicated. AgNPs can induce apoptosis and necrosis of cancer cells by destroying cell ultrastructure, inducing ROS production and DNA damage, inactivating proteins and regulating multiple signaling pathways. Besides, AgNPs may block invasion and migration of cancer cells by inhibiting angiogenesis within the lesion. However, the potential cytotoxicity of AgNPs may limit their medical applications. In order to improve the compatibility of AgNPs, proper surface functionalization is widely concerned. The AgNPs surface allows coordination of multiple ligands and thus can be functionalized. The surface functionalization of AgNPs can simultaneously improve their biological safety and challenge their 9024 drug delivery, which is conducive to the development of more antibacterial and antitumor agents involving AgNPs. AgNPs can also be used as an additive or adjuvant in bone scaffolds, dental materials and vaccines. The antidiabetic effect of AgNPs is also explored. Besides the impressive antimicrobial and anticancer activities, the unique optical properties of AgNPs make them great clinical potential in the field of biosensing and imaging. The AgNPs surface allows coordination of multiple ligands and thus can be functionalized. Although most studies focus on the therapeutic purposes of AgNPs, the potential toxicities of AgNPs in multiple systems including skin, eyes, kidney, respiratory system, hepatobiliary system, immune and reproductive systems have been discussed. Further in-depth studies are required to evaluate the biocompatibility and potential cytotoxicity of AgNPs, which may help to develop safer and biocompatible AgNPs-based agents. In this review, we separately introduce the synthesis method and anticancer properties of Ång- scale silver particles in the relevant sections. Compared with AgNPs mentioned in this review, we prepared pure and fine silver particles with Ångstrom size. This ultra-fine size may be a threshold for silver particles in the medical applications, that is, Ång-scale silver particles exhibit broad-spectrum anticancer activities without obvious cytotoxicity . This exciting discovery inspires us to explore more promising applications of Ång-scale silver particles in nanomedicine.
